What was the water situation like in winter? I'm planning this exact trip next weekend, but an out and back
@markwthompson71
@markwthompson71 3 жыл бұрын
I’ll assume you’re starting at Carvers Gap: usually water just past the side trail to Grassy Ridge, always water at the Stan Murray spring and Overmountain Victory Shelter spring. If you’re going past Little Hump (NoBo) .5 miles into the woods is a pretty good spring as well.
